On Fri, Dec 11, 2009 at 6:19 PM, Hasan <[email protected]> wrote: > hi reto, > > it seems two projects are not yet committed to the svn: > org.apache.clerezza.platform.launcher.storageless > and > org.apache.clerezza.web.resources.scripts > > kr > hasan > > > Reto Bachmann-Gmuer wrote: > >> Currently in the process of committing the initial sources to svn (I was >> hoping on having a very high bandwidth once the university building is >> empty, but it still takes a while). >> >> An overview: >> >> - org.apache.clerezza.parent >> This is the multi-module project containing all of clerezza, there are >> some issues compiling it all in one go with maven. With maven 3 the >> build >> order is correct but it fails compiling the maven-ontology-plugin, with >> maven 2.1 you have to compile some projects individually first. Within >> this >> project there is org.apache.clerezza.webapp.parent as anothe multimodule >> with many modules: all projects exposing a web/rest interface inherit >> from >> this project, this intermediate parent should add generation of WADL doc >> to >> those (TBD). There are some other multimodule projects (leaf >> multimodules) >> grouping what has to be in separate maven projects for technical >> reasons, >> typically >> - pax-exam tests >> - ontologies (bundle) >> - core project (bundle) >> - maven mojo >> - org.apache.felix.framework.security >> This is a fork of the felix-security framework disabling some caches >> that >> caused memory leaks, since felix 2.0.2 the security framework is working >> again and thus this will be obsolete as soon as we update to this felix >> version. In a first manual test running with 2.0.2 some components >> weren't >> running, to facilitate investigation an issue has been posted against >> PAXEXAM to support felix 2.0.2 (currently 2.0.1) so that integration >> tests >> for different portions of clerezza can be done. >> >> Reto >> >> >> >
